For the special Christmas edition of their creative get-together, Glug, Ian Hambleton (of Studio Output) and Nick Clement (Made Studio) have launched a seasonal competition. Creatives are invited to respond to the statement, "All I want for Christmas is..." to be in with a chance of winning some rather tasty prizes.

At the Christmas Glug at the Bodhi Gallery in east London on December 11, a final shortlist of ten works will be displayed (and they'll also be showcased here on the CR blog). Three eventual winners will then be decided on the night.

Now then, to those prizes. Confirmed so far:

A signed, framed Pixies print by the legendary Vaughan Oliver; a signed, framed Build print from Michael C Place; an internship at either Studio Output or Mainframe; some Jon Burgerman Heroes of Burgertown figures; a three-course evening meal for two at Bluu Moorgate in London; AND a year's subscription to Design Week.

Can't say fairer than that.

Make sure to include all of your contact details with your entry and any extra information that the judges might require.

Tickets for the Christmas Glug event go on sale tomorrow (November 1) and are available from gluglondon.co.uk. It's a non-profit event, too, so all proceeds will be donated to a charity nominated by Ian and Nick.
